Overview of the Position:

The Assistant Medical Director of Clinical Education and Research, will be responsible for developing, expanding and overseeing the overall success of clinical education programs. This individual will strengthen and support the regional health workforce by ensuring that new graduates and providers enrolled in the clinical education programs, understand the nuances of care delivery to vulnerable and underserved populations. Incumbent will ensure compliance with requirements of partner educational institutions. This role will involve both direct patient care, clinical precepting and didactic teaching of graduate clinical learners, and administrative duties focused on expanding the clinical training programs. Incumbent will initiate relationships with institutions conducting clinical research and facilitate projects that are appropriate to conduct within the clinical setting of the organization.

Position Responsibilities :

Administrative Responsibilities:

•Develop, expand and oversee the success of the clinical education programs within the organization.

•Develop, expand and oversee partnerships with residency programs, medical schools, and advanced practice provider training programs within the region to serve as clinical rotation and residency sites. 

•Develop, expand and oversee clinical research partnerships focused on improving health outcomes and addressing health disparities.

• Develop and maintain rotational syllabus and objectives for all rotations and maintain relevance and validity of education material. 

•Conduct didactic training for clinical learners as appropriate. 

•Ensure that all residents and clinical learners receive the appropriate training and education within the clinical program. 

•Conduct annual provider surveys to optimize preceptor interest and experience; assist in development of ongoing preceptor incentive program.

• Conduct annual program evaluations to identify areas for improvement or growth. 

•Provide monthly updates of the development and general performance of each clinical training program. 

•Monitor and support the preceptors, educators, and learners enrolled in the clinical education programs within the organization. 

•Review and archive all preceptor, educator, and learner records for clinical education within the organization to assure compliance with state regulations and to assure quality of student and resident performance. 

•Plan for program growth using long term goals and outcomes that align with the organizations goals, visions, and mission, as well as the needs of the educational institutions. 

•Increase capacity of clinical and residency rotations within the organization. 

•Increase the number of preceptors available within the organization to meet the needs of the organization and educational partners. 

•Increase the number and breadth of clinical research projects being completed by clinical post graduates within the organization. 

•Develop, expand and oversee new revenue stream through medical billing or other funding sources to create future sustainability. 

•Maintain updated knowledge of and compliance with program requirements. 

•Research and implement clinical placement software to improve training efforts. 

•Participate in department-level strategic planning and budget process.

Clinical Responsibilities

•Provides medical care to patients at the Center as scheduled, including medical orders and patient referrals as appropriate. 

•Provide medical direction for healthcare activities at the Center.

•Provide consultation for health care staff members.

•Assist in formulating, executing and periodically reviewing policies, protocols, procedures, and patient referrals as appropriate.

•Periodically review patient medical records for accuracy and clinical quality.

•Serves as preceptor for nurse practitioners.

•Documents all encounters in electronic medical record. 

•Perform other appropriate duties as assigned by the Chief Medical Officer.
